What is Plaster Fiber Mesh?


Plaster fiber mesh is a specialized reinforcement material designed to be embedded within plaster. Made from a combination of fiberglass or other synthetic fibers, this mesh provides additional strength, flexibility, and crack resistance to plaster surfaces. Its primary applications include adhering to walls, ceilings, and other surfaces where traditional plaster would be applied.


Benefits of Plaster Fiber Mesh


1. Enhanced Durability One of the most significant advantages of using plaster fiber mesh is its ability to increase the durability of plaster surfaces. Regular plaster, while robust, can be susceptible to cracking and chipping over time, especially in areas with fluctuating temperatures or high moisture levels. Plaster fiber mesh reinforces the plaster, allowing it to withstand stress and strain better than conventional plaster alone.


2. Crack Resistance Cracking is a common issue in plasterwork, often resulting from settling, temperature changes, or poor application techniques. By incorporating plaster fiber mesh, contractors can significantly reduce the likelihood of cracks forming, leading to more uniform and aesthetically pleasing finishes.


3. Moisture Management Many plaster fiber mesh products are designed to be moisture-resistant, making them ideal for use in high-humidity environments such as bathrooms or kitchens. This feature helps prevent mold and mildew growth, promoting healthier indoor air quality.


4. Ease of Application Plaster fiber mesh is lightweight and easy to handle, allowing for quicker installations. Once embedded within plaster, it requires minimal adjustments, enabling contractors to save time and labor costs while still ensuring a quality finish.

5. Versatility This product can be used in various applications, including interior and exterior plastering. Whether it’s for residential homes, commercial buildings, or decorative plasterwork, fiber mesh adapts to different environments and requirements, enhancing its usability across the construction industry.


Common Applications


Plaster fiber mesh finds a place in numerous construction scenarios


- Residential Homes In home renovation projects, plaster fiber mesh can be utilized to reinforce walls and ceilings, ensuring longevity and durability in living areas. - Commercial Buildings In commercial applications, where wear and tear are more pronounced, integrating fiber mesh into the plaster creates robust finishes that can withstand heavy foot traffic and usage.


- Historic Restoration When restoring historic buildings, maintaining structural integrity without detracting from the original aesthetic is crucial. Plaster fiber mesh provides the necessary support while allowing for sympathetic restoration techniques.


- Moisture-Prone Areas In places vulnerable to moisture, such as pool areas or showers, the moisture-resistant properties of plaster fiber mesh can help improve the longevity and appearance of plaster finishes.
